Climate change is a complex phenomenon that has positive and negative impacts on various
aspects of life on Earth. While it is true that in some areas, climate change may lead to an
increase in agricultural productivity, a significant reduction of disease risk, and an increase in
biodiversity, it is also important to note that these positive effects are often short-lived and
limited to specific regions. On the other hand, the negative impacts of climate change are far-
reaching and can have catastrophic consequences on the planet. For instance, rising sea levels
can cause flooding and erosion of coastal areas, leading to loss of life and property. Changes in
precipitation patterns can result in droughts and floods, negatively impacting agriculture and
water resources. Extreme weather events such as heatwaves, hurricanes, and wildfires can cause
widespread destruction and loss of life. The most concerning aspect of climate change is the risk
of mass extinction of species. As temperatures continue to rise, many species cannot adapt
quickly enough, resulting in a sharp decline in population and eventual demise; this, in turn, can
have a cascading effect on other species and ecosystems, leading to further instability and
disruption of the planet's delicate balance.
Climate change is a complex phenomenon with far-reaching and diverse impacts on our planet.
While it is true that some of these impacts can be positive, such as increased agricultural
productivity or longer growing seasons, they are usually localized and short-lived. Moreover,
these benefits are often outweighed by the negative impacts of climate change, which are more
widespread and long-lasting. The adverse effects of climate change are already being observed
and felt across the globe, affecting ecosystems, economies, and human societies. One of the most
noticeable consequences of climate change is the steady rise in global temperatures, which has
led to melting glaciers and ice caps, rising sea levels, and more frequent and intense extreme
weather events. These changes can have disastrous consequences for coastal communities,
leading to flooding, erosion, and loss of homes and infrastructure. Another significant impact of
climate change is changing precipitation patterns, which can lead to droughts, wildfires, and crop
failures. These events can severely affect food security, leading to higher prices and shortages.
Climate change also threatens biodiversity, as many species cannot adapt to the rapid habitat
changes.
The future is always uncertain, and the possibilities regarding the impacts of climate change are
daunting. One of the most significant potential impacts is the rise in sea levels. Glaciers and ice
caps melt as global temperatures continue to increase, leading to rising sea levels that could
cause coastal cities and low-lying areas to flood, displacing millions of people and destroying
homes, businesses, and infrastructure. Flooding these areas could also lead to saltwater intrusion
into freshwater sources, making them unusable for drinking and irrigation.
Another impact of climate change is the changes in agricultural yields. As temperatures rise,
certain crops may not be able to grow in the same regions, leading to a decline in agricultural
productivity; this could lead to food shortages, higher prices for essential commodities, and
global food insecurity. The shifting of plant and animal distributions could also lead to the
extinction of several species, altering entire ecosystems. Climate change could also bring about
more frequent and severe weather events such as heat waves, droughts, floods, and storms. These
events could cause widespread damage and loss of life. For example, heat waves could lead to
heat exhaustion and heat stroke, especially in vulnerable populations such as the elderly and
young children. Droughts could cause water shortages, leading to a decline in agricultural
productivity and increased competition for water resources. Floods and storms could cause
infrastructure damage, power outages, and displacement of communities.
